We are seeking a highly motivated recent graduate to help us understand and develop models and simulations of adversary strike weapons (cruise, ballistic, and hypersonic missiles and unmanned aerial systems (UAVs)) and how US defensive systems can successfully defeat them. Our group works on challenging problems in the defense industry—defending the US homeland, our allies, and our troops overseas—through deep knowledge of foreign threats and domain expertise to defeat them with novel, non-kinetic defeat mechanisms (High Power Microwave, High Energy Laser, Electronic Warfare, and more).

You will join a cross-functional team of engineers and scientists who apply domain expertise to develop, test, and analyze advanced missile defense technologies. The team provides insights to the Air and Missile Defense Sector and sponsors as we develop innovative defenses. Your Primary Responsibilities Could Include

  • Develop and use models and simulations of adversary systems, characterizing their performance
  • Understand foreign missile systems to communicate threat capabilities and limitations to programs and sponsors
  • Provide insight on possible threat vulnerabilities that could be exploited for defeat
  • Design, develop, test, and evaluate defeat mechanisms for those threats
  • Analyze system level performance against threat missile systems, including developing novel concepts for the employment of these capabilities
